The document discusses the concept of electric potential and equipotential surfaces, explaining that work is done when moving charges between different points in an electric field. It emphasizes that equipotential surfaces never intersect and that the electric potential energy of a system is related to the work done in assembling charges. Additionally, it highlights the relationship between electric field intensity and the spacing of equipotential surfaces.
